Albany ENT & Allergy Services Data Breach

On or around March 27, 2023, Albany ENT & Allergy Services, PC. (“AENT”) became aware of suspicious activity on our computer network. Based on a third-party forensic investigation, AENT confirmed that, between March 23, 2023 and April 4, 2023, unauthorized cybercriminals accessed certain systems. AENT further determined that the systems accessed by cybercriminals included the personal information of at least 224,486 individuals.

The personal information accessed by cybercriminals in the data breach includes:

  • Names
  • Social Security numbers
  • Patient information
  • Health information
  • Employee information

As a result of the data breach, these individuals’ personal and highly confidential information may be in the hands of cybercriminals who can place the information for sale on the dark web or use the information to perpetrate identity fraud.
